The average pay for a Cashier Courtesy Booth is BRL 29,349 a year and BRL 14 an hour in Brasília, Brazil. The average salary range for a Cashier Courtesy Booth is between BRL 23,157 and BRL 33,194. This compensation analysis is based on salary survey data collected directly from employers and anonymous employees in Brasília, Brazil.

What Is Shift Differential Pay?

Shift differentials are used to adjust the compensation of an employee due to the time of day or the day of the week that the employee worked.

About Brasília, Brazil

Brasília Cost of Living Score:

Description: Brasília (; Portuguese: [bɾaˈziljɐ] ) is the federal capital of Brazil and seat of government of the Federal District. The city is located in the Brazilian highlands in the country's Central-West region. It was founded by President Juscelino Kubitschek on 21 April 1960, to serve as the new national capital. Brasília is estimated to be Brazil's third-most populous city after São Paulo and Rio de Janeiro. Among major Latin American cities, it has the highest GDP per capita. Brasília was a planned city developed by Lúcio Costa, Oscar Niemeyer and Joaquim Cardozo in 1956 in a scheme to move the capital from Rio de Janeiro...
Description:
  • Cashes personal and payroll checks for customers and monitors checkout stations in self-service store.
  • Supplies information to customers.
  • Receives customer's complaints and settles complaints when possible.
  • Monitors checkout stations to reduce customer delay.
  • Calls additional workers to stations when situation warrants.
  • Issues cash to stations and removes excess cash.
  • Audits cash register tapes.
  • May compile reports, verify employee time records, and prepare payroll.
